Iraq Opportunity Costs: What America Could Have Had If It Never Invaded (From Forbes)

With policymakers contemplating whether to re-inject U.S. forces into Iraq, now is a good time to contemplate the opportunity costs America incurred the last time it intervened there. calculates that the U.S. has spent $1.7 trillion on the military [Read More...]
